The final step is click “Send Invites” so they will get the e-mail. WebJun 3, 2024 · Sharing your Ancestry tree From any page on the Ancestry website, click the Trees tab and select a tree. In the top-right corner of your tree, click Share. To share your tree via email, click Email or Username; to get a link you can share, click Shareable Link.
WebSharing your tree. From the top-right corner of your tree, select Invite. To generate a link you can send, select Invite link. To share your tree via email, select Email or Username. …
